维生素E自微乳化给药系统的制备

摘    要:目的:研究维生素E自微乳的制备工艺.方法:考察了维生素E在不同油、乳化剂、助乳化剂中的溶解情况,筛选油相、乳化剂和助乳化剂.以假三角相图中形成微乳的面积为指标,采用正交设计表对处方进行优化,确定维生素E自乳化给药系统的最佳处方.结果:微乳最佳处方:油酸乙酯:Tween-80:丙二醇的比例为3:4:3.结论:该处方自乳化区域大,自微乳化速率快,所形成的乳剂稳定.

Preparation of Vitamin E Self-microemulsifying Drug Delivery System

Abstract:Objective:To develop self-microemulsifying drug delivery system(SMEDDS)of vitamin E.Methods:The equilibri- um solubility of vitamin E in different compositions of oils,emulsifier and assistant emulsifier was investigated.The self-microemulsion formula was optimized in way of constructing the pseudo-ternary phase diagrams of blank SMEDDS and the studying of the self-mi- croemulsifying efficiency and the stability of drug-loaded SMEDDS.Results:The optimal self-microemulsion formula was composed of olive-oil,Tween-80,and propanediol.The ratio of them was 3:4:3.Conclusion:The formulation is reasonable,and the self-mi-croemul- sifying drug delivery system has a good stability.
